Output 81bde8234a0d5aff6f6f39c63afd19630486ea1678e502fc92c8dccd94b9a857:0

value
32385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e9b959393fc2e3ba9ee3b104c7ea179cece81c6 OP_EQUAL
address
3AKFpm7LAn8gkWtbMM43sFELWN8weTE3Wb
transaction
81bde8234a0d5aff6f6f39c63afd19630486ea1678e502fc92c8dccd94b9a857
spent
true